How often should I be networking?

Just started at a BB in July in the group I interned with during Summer 2020. So far, I have enjoyed my experience. I like my team and I find the work interesting. 

During my summer internship, older mentors encouraged me to network with people across the bank frequently, even if I was happy where I was. To all the first-year and second-year analysts out there, is this something you're doing?

I understand it's very important to keep an open mind and have your options open, but I wouldn't want this to get back to my group and lead them to think that I'm trying to lateral / recruit elsewhere.
